Transaction 51a55de769e960785fa90fa24e8219d723e4525bc2f3159dbf76aceefd6374e2

1 Input
2 Outputs
  • 51a55de769e960785fa90fa24e8219d723e4525bc2f3159dbf76aceefd6374e2:0
  • value  498912968
    address  1C93nZpsfvipLVWWAHAr4zAPAaE9MUBK6W
  • 51a55de769e960785fa90fa24e8219d723e4525bc2f3159dbf76aceefd6374e2:1
  • value  880000
    address  3Nq5JxCiZVLA9W1tjtGMwXsduZoW8xqqjM